Purpose

Use this short learning review after a practice activation or false alarm to strengthen confidence, configuration and response without blaming the worker.

Review the event

  • Record what the worker was trying to do and how the alert was activated.
  • Check what confirmation the worker saw, heard or felt.
  • Record who responded, how quickly and what information they used.
  • Check whether cancellation was understood, safe and correctly recorded.
  • Ask what felt clear, confusing, difficult or reassuring.
  • Check signal, location, profile, contacts and escalation against the intended configuration.

Choose the learning action

Decide whether no change is needed, further briefing or practice is required, configuration must change, the procedure or risk assessment needs review, or an issue must be escalated to the supplier or monitoring provider. Give every action an owner and date.

Manager note

A false alarm is still useful evidence. Review usability, practice, configuration and work pressure before concluding that the worker simply made an error.
